Teaching award for the Stud-Oec course “Aufbäumen für die Zukunft” (2023)
Lecturers Nils Aguilar and Paul Hofman were awarded the “Higher Education for a Sustainable Future” teaching prize for their interdisciplinary course on agriculture and agroforestry systems from the Studium Oecologicum curriculum. The ESD teaching prize is awarded annually by the Heidelberg “Center for Education for Sustainable Development”.

Teaching Award "Higher Education for Sustainable Development": 1st place for the course "Fair Chocolate on Air" from the Oecologicum program at the University of Tübingen. In November 2022, the course was honored with the Teaching Award "Higher Education for Sustainable Development." The award, endowed with 3000 euros, recognizes successful formats for Education for Sustainable Development at universities in Baden-Württemberg, as acknowledged by the Heidelberg "Center for Education for Sustainable Development".

learning site with distinction 2016, 2019/2020: The German UNESCO Commission and the Federal Ministry of Education and Research have honored the University of Tübingen for its outstanding commitment as part of the National Action Plan Education for Sustainable Development.

campusWELTbewerb 2017 : The Competence Center for Sustainable Development successfully participated in the state-wide university competition campusWELTbewerb, a competition that recognizes university initiatives for global sustainable development. The University of Tübingen was awarded for its Studium Generale lecture Quo vadis Sustainable Development? 30 years after the UN report 'Our Common Future'.
